Material A is a pouch used to make carton materials B, C and D.

  • A single batch of material A typically yields 900k pouches.
  • Material B is a carton containing 10 pouches.
  • Material C is a carton containing 20 pouches.
  • Material D is a carton containing 20 pouches.

You have received a purchase order for 20k cartons of material B and 15k cartons of Material C. If a single batch of Material A is used to fulfil the purchase order, how many cartons of Material D can be made with the remaining pouches?
